1 $(document
).ready(function() {
2 $('#recaptcha_widget').show();
3 $('.submit').click(function() {
4 $('#not_human').hide();
5 $('#blank_comment').hide();
6 $('#comment_text').css('border', '1px solid grey')
7 $('#recaptcha_response_field').css('border', '1px solid grey')
8 if ($('#comment_text').val() != '') {
9 var challenge
= Recaptcha
.get_challenge();
10 var response
= Recaptcha
.get_response();
11 var captcha_data
= { "challenge" : challenge
,
12 "response" : response
};
17 success: function(data
) {
18 if (data
.split('\n')[0] == 'true') {
19 var name
= $("#comment_name").val();
20 var text
= $("#comment_text").val();
21 if (name
== '') { name
= "anon" }
22 var comment_data
= { "captcha" : "passed",
27 // the url may need to be adjusted for
32 var new_post
= "<h3>" + name
+ "</h3>"
34 $('#comments').prepend(new_post
);
39 $('#not_human').show();
40 $('#recaptcha_response_field').css('border', '2px solid red')
46 complete: function() {
51 $('#blank_comment').show();
52 $('#comment_text').css('border', '2px solid red')